Abstract

The utility model discloses a motor shaft with a groove gear. The motor shaft comprises a motor shaft body, the groove gear and a shaft retaining ring, a shaft extension portion of the motor shaft body is provided with a shaft extension flat side, the groove gear is sleeved on an outer circle of the shaft extension portion, a connection groove is arranged on one side surface of the groove gear, and the shaft extension flat side of the shaft extension portion of the motor shaft body is sleeved in the connection groove. The motor shaft is unique in design and simple in structure, the motor shaft body and the groove gear can transmit gear rotation torque without being connected by a flat key, the strength of the groove gear is greatly superior to that of an existing small gear connected by a flat key, and an inner hole and an outer circle of the groove gear can be designed to be small, so that the primary transmission ratio of a gear reducer motor and the gear rotation torque can be larger. The motor shaft is applicable to a sleeving gear structure with the large primary transmission ratio of the gear reducer motor.

Description

A kind of motor shaft with the groove gear
Technical field
The utility model relates to the toothed gearing electric motor field, specifically a kind of motor shaft with the groove gear.
Background technique
Toothed gearing electric motor on the existing market, the small gear of realizing first order velocity ratio generally adopts the cover toothing, as shown in Figure 1, namely the shaft extension section at the motor shaft output terminal puts small gear, and connect with flat key small gear is fixed on the motor shaft, with shaft block ring small gear is made axially locating at motor shaft.This cover toothing, simple in structure, easy to process, but owing in the small gear endoporus, must process the keyway that cooperates with flat key, and the distance between small gear keyway top and the tooth root section must reach the design strength requirement, therefore the small gear external diameter can not design very littlely, how to realize this cover toothing first order big speed ratio and large gear running torque, is one of toothed gearing electric motor field technical barrier that need to solve.
The model utility content
Technical problem to be solved in the utility model is to overcome the defective that above-mentioned prior art exists, a kind of motor shaft with the groove gear is provided, make toothed gearing electric motor realize that the small gear of first order velocity ratio still adopts the cover toothing, but can make first order velocity ratio and gear running torque larger.
For this reason, the utility model adopts following technological scheme: a kind of motor shaft with the groove gear, comprise motor shaft, the shaft extension section of described motor shaft is provided with a shaft extension flat side symmetrical with shaft axis, and cover has a groove gear on the shaft extension section cylindrical of motor shaft, one side of described groove gear be provided with one with shaft axis symmetrical connect groove, the flat square set of shaft extension of described motor shaft shaft extension section is within connecting groove.
As the further of technique scheme improved and replenish, the utility model is taked following technical measures:
The above-mentioned motor shaft with the groove gear, the cylindrical that groove gear another side is close to by motor shaft shaft extension section is provided with a shaft extension undercut groove, is provided with a shaft block ring in this shaft extension undercut groove.
The utility model design is unique, simple in structure, motor shaft and groove gear connect without flat key, but in the connection groove of groove gear, transmit the gear running torque by the flat square set of the shaft extension that is located at motor shaft, therefore the intensity of groove gear is better than the small gear intensity that existing flat key connects greatly, make endoporus and the cylindrical of groove gear can design littlely, thereby make toothed gearing electric motor first order velocity ratio and gear running torque can obtain larger.The utility model is applicable to the cover toothing of the first order big speed ratio of toothed gearing electric motor.

Among the figure, the 1-motor shaft, 2-groove gear, the 3-shaft block ring, 4-shaft extension undercut groove, the flat side of 5-shaft extension, 6-connects groove.
Embodiment
Extremely shown in Figure 6 such as Fig. 2, a kind of motor shaft with the groove gear, comprise motor shaft 1, the shaft extension section of described motor shaft 1 is provided with a shaft extension flat side 5 symmetrical with shaft axis, and cover has a groove gear 2 on the shaft extension section cylindrical of motor shaft 1, one side of groove gear 2 be provided with one with shaft axis symmetrical connect groove 6, the flat side 5 of shaft extension of described motor shaft 1 shaft extension section is enclosed within and connects in the groove 6, can transmit the gear running torque.The cylindrical that groove gear 2 another sides are close to by described motor shaft 1 shaft extension section is provided with shaft extension undercut groove 4, is provided with shaft block ring 3 in this shaft extension undercut groove, and this shaft block ring is made axially locating to groove gear 2 at motor shaft.
